Why Choose Uterine Fibroid Embolization Over Other Treatments?
UFE offers significant advantages over traditional surgical options for many women:
Minimally Invasive: Forget large incisions and a lengthy hospital stay. UFE is performed through a tiny incision, typically in the wrist or groin, as an outpatient procedure. You can often go home the same day.
Preserves the Uterus: Unlike hysterectomy, UFE allows you to keep your uterus, which is a significant consideration for many women.
Faster Recovery: Patients generally experience a much quicker return to their daily activities compared to surgery like myomectomy or hysterectomy.
Effective Symptom Relief: By cutting off the blood supply to the fibroids, UFE effectively shrinks them, leading to substantial and lasting relief from heavy bleeding, pain, and pressure.
No General Anesthesia in Many Cases: The procedure can often be performed with conscious sedation, reducing risks associated with general anesthesia.
Addresses All Fibroids: UFE can treat all fibroids present, even small ones, during a single procedure, unlike myomectomy which often targets only the largest or most problematic ones.
